A 30-minute documentary film showcasing seven of the Gallery at Somes Sound’s furniture makers who have been taught or apprenticed under the founders of the studio furniture movement, an American sub-field of studio craft. Names such as Wendell Castle, James Krenov, Gere Osgood, just to name a few, are the influences and motivators behind these artisans/craftsmen. A 30-minute question and answer period with Joseph Tracy will be held after the film. Joseph Tracy is a furniture maker right here on MDI, who was taught by Wendell Castle (MIT) and apprenticed under James Krenov (Sweden). For more details and to watch the trailer, click here.
